Floral Characteristics:
The flowers typically display a base color of white or a light pink.
They are prominently marked with striking pink stripes, often described as resembling "blood veins." This striping pattern is the hallmark of this hybrid.
The lip of the flower also exhibits a dark pink color with stripes, adding to the overall intricate appearance.

Hybrid Nature:
It's a hybrid orchid, meaning it's a cross between two different Dendrobium species. This contributes to the variations that can occur in flower color and pattern.
-
Growing Conditions:
Like most Dendrobiums, it generally prefers warm and humid conditions.
It thrives in environments with good air circulation and bright, indirect light.
